Transaction 39956076206d31425521fcc4ebccbc28a20fb32d02e4783c41505df5cbdc83e2

1 Input
2 Outputs
  • 39956076206d31425521fcc4ebccbc28a20fb32d02e4783c41505df5cbdc83e2:0
  • value  125116
    address  35s4tpcAay9QzR3s6riKvLy9zj9XJKGt7p
  • 39956076206d31425521fcc4ebccbc28a20fb32d02e4783c41505df5cbdc83e2:1
  • value  264003
    address  bc1q80lccnlk85s9fy9qltul52mpq3fhcpgycfpthr